
Ingénierie et systèmes   > Accueil   > Génie industriel et productique   > Numéro 1   > Article

Diagnostic de réseaux de Petri partiellement observables avec indicateurs algébriques

Diagnosis of partially observed Petri nets with algebraic indicators

Amira Chouchane
Université de Sfax

Philippe Declerck
Université d’Angers

Publié le 25 juillet 2019   DOI : 10.21494/ISTE.OP.2019.0403





Dans cet article, nous présentons une approche de diagnostic d’un réseau de Petri partiellement observable basée sur une formalisation des indicateurs de fautes exprimées sous une forme algébrique (min, max, +). Les fautes sont modélisées par certaines transitions non observables et l’occurence d’une faute est équivalente au franchissement de la transition associée. L’algorithme d’élimination de Fourier-Motzkin est appliqué hors-ligne pour la génération des indicateurs de fautes utilisés pour le diagnostic en-ligne dans un temps polynomial. L’approche permet d’anticiper sur l’état du système (défaillant, non-défaillant, incertain) pour chaque transition observée de l’observation. Une comparaison avec la technique de diagnostic, utilisant la programmation linéaire, permet de montrer l’efficacité de notre approche. Le système de diagnostic se présente sous la forme d’un module opérant en parallèle avec l’approche classique.

In this paper, we present a diagnostic approach for partially observable Petri nets based on the formalization of fault indicators under the algebraic form (min, max, +). The faults are modeled by certain unobservable transitions, and the occurrence of a fault is equivalent to the firing of the associated transition. The Fourier-Motzkin elimination algorithm is applied off-line for the generation of fault indicators used on-line for fault diagnosis in a polynomial time. This approach allows anticipating the system state (faulty, no-faulty, uncertain) for each observed transition of the observation. A comparison with the diagnostic technique using the classical form of linear programming problems shows the effectiveness of our approach. The diagnostic system is a module operating in parallel with the classical approach.

max forme algébrique Fourier-Motzkin indicateurs de fautes réseau de Petri partiellement observable diagnostic

diagnosis partially observed Petri net fault indicators Fourier-Motzkin algebraic form max

encart iste group